<p>Where the monsters lurk is in the Cedar Point Convention Center for the return of Night of the Living Fed! </p>
<p>Guests will be able to enjoy an all-you-can-eat meal on Saturdays throughout HalloWeekends. Dates available include September 14, 21, 28, October 5, 12, 19, 26 with time slots available at 12:00 pm &#8211; 2:00 pm and 5:00 pm &#8211; 7:00 pm.</p>
<p>Meals are $21 for adults and $15 for kids when purchased online. Regular price will be $26 and $20 respectively. Dining plans are NOT valid for Night of the Living Fed.</p>
<h2>2019 Night of the Living Fed Menu</h2>
<p>&#8211; Magic Mac &#038; Cheese Bar<br />
&#8211; Spellbinding Salads<br />
&#8211; Tombstone Taters<br />
&#8211; Roasted Whole Pig<br />
&#8211; Spare Ribs<br />
&#8211; Fried Perch<br />
&#8211; Bobbin&#8217; Caramel Apple Bar<br />
&#8211; Spooky Treats</p>
<p>Night of the Living Fed often does reach capacity, so advance purchase is highly recommended. </p>
<p>Note the Night of the Living Fed is a different event than the <a href="https://cpfoodblog.com/2019-cedar-point-halloweekends-day-of-the-fed/">Day of the Living Fed</a> (which is included on the dining plan). </p>
